Pigott (Chetwynd & Knapton)

A family originally from Shropshire, who settled in county Laois in the 16th century. Alexander Pigott, a younger son, was granted over 4,500 acres in county Cork in 1666 and further lands in a number of counties in 1668. His family was established at Innishannon in county Cork by the end of the 17th century. A number of generations of the family lived at Chetwynd, parish of St Finbarrs, Cork city, in the early 18th century. By the late 18th century the family had moved to Knapton, county Laois and in 1808 George Pigott was created a baronet. In the mid 19th century Sir George Pigott held an estate in the barony of Cork parishes of Inishkenny, Killanully and St Finbarrs. In May 1857 the 2,679 acre estate of the trustees of Sir Charles Robert Pigott Baronet in the baronies of Cork and Kinalea, county Cork was advertised for sale. His representatives were the proprietors of over 500 in county Cork in the 1870s, leased from the De Vesci family of Abbeyleix. This included lands in the parish of Inishannon, barony of Kinalea.

Archival sources

  • De Vesci Papers, Collection List 89, a section covers the Pigott estate in Co Cork, 1759-1820; the papers in this section originated in the offices of Barrington & Son, solicitors of Dublin. MS 39,258, also MS 38,746/22, MS 38,759/10 and MS 38,905.; National Library of Ireland
  • Pedigree of Pigott of Dysert and Grange, of Corbally, of Rahinduffe all in Queens County, of Innishannon, Co. Cork, and Long Ashton, Somerset, of Kilfinny and Rathkeale, Cappard, Co. Limerick, 1562 -- 1878. GO MS Ms.180, pp.149-57 ; National Library of Ireland
  • Rent-roll of estate of Thomas Pigott, co. Cork, 1780. Ms 13,733; National Library of Ireland
  • Pedigree of Pigott of Chetwynd, Co. Cork, c.1690--1904. GO Ms.171, pp.435-6 ; National Library of Ireland
  • Encumbered Estates’ Court Rentals (O’Brien), Burrell, Rebow, Pigott, 26 May 1857, Vol 45 (34), MRGS 39/022, (microfilm copy in NUIG); National Archives of Ireland
